#3 Hanuma Vihari

Hanuma Vihari is a technically sound batsman and has the ability to play the ball late in order to read its movement with perfection. He displayed this technique in the last Test match against England when he scored a wonderful 56 in the first innings. Being patient on the crease is probably the best weapon in his armoury.

His domestic performance for his team Andhra Pradesh too has been quite satisfactory. Vihari has scored 5198 runs in 64 first-class matches at an impressive average of 59.06. He has also scored a triple century against Odisha in Ranji Trophy.

The above stats clearly indicate that the selectors should show no hesitation in selecting Vihari again.
